Dividend-focused funds may underperform funds that do not limit their investment to dividend-paying stocks. Stocks held by the fund may reduce or stop paying dividends, affecting the fund's ability to generate income. Sector funds are not typically diversified and focus investments on companies involved in a specific sector.

Dividend income from mutual funds can have tax implications: 1. Taxation of Dividends: Dividend income received from mutual funds is generally taxable as per the investor’s income tax slab.
